简要总结
The primary objective of this study is twofold:
- To define inter-reader variability of myocardial viability imaging within the first pass and delayed enhancement cardiac CT perfusion imaging
- To evaluate DE CT image quality using a consensus DECT protocol
详细描述
The presence of myocardial scar using radionuclide or magnetic resonance imaging techniques indicates myocardial segments with a reduced likelihood of functional recovery following myocardial revascularization. Preliminary evidence suggests that multi-detector CT (MDCT) angiography also can detect irreversible myocardial scarring through the detection of regions of delayed hyperenhancement (DE) of the myocardium.1-4 However, existing studies have been performed in single centers, and the reproducibility, and impact of this modality on recovery of myocardial function is unknown. In this study, the investigators propose a single-center trial using a standardized MDCT DE protocol among patients scheduled for clinical cardiac CT with planned reoperative surgical. The primary endpoint will be characteristics of DE imaging of the myocardium including its inter-reader variability and factors associated with image quality. These findings will further our understanding of the role of DE MDCT for the detection of myocardial viability.

入选标准
- •Eligible patients will be adults, ages 18 and above with:
- •Known CAD with prior MI based upon clinical history or electrocardiographic criteria
- •Planned redo-surgical myocardial revascularization
- •Referred for CT (and eligible) for pre-op substernal mapping/coronary artery evaluation
排除标准
- •Inability to provide informed consent
- •Allergy to iodinated contrast media (unless pre-medicated with medical prophylaxis)
- •Chronic kidney disease manifested by a serum creatinine >1.5 mg/dL, an estimated creatinine clearance <50 ml/kg/min or on dialysis
- •Currently reporting or evaluated in NYHA class IV heart failure

Inter-reader variability of myocardial viability
时间窗: day One
To define inter-reader variability of myocardial viability imaging within the first pass and delayed enhancement cardiac CT perfusion imaging, specifically: * Per myocardial segment binary visual estimation of the presence/absence of contrast enhancement on either a first pass or 10-minute delayed CT scan. * Myocardial enhancement (hyper and hypo-enhancement) will be evaluated using a binary assessment for estimation of the involved myocardial segments on delayed images. Regional wall motion will be assessed qualitatively using a 4 point scale: normal, hypokinetic, akinetic, dyskinetic.
